Qgg-Yield Dependence of Au Isotopes in Interaction of 47 MeV/u 12C With 209Bi

Description

209Bi was irradiated with 47 MeV/u 12C ions, an the Au isotopes were produced via multinucleon transfer reaction in bombardments of 209Bi with 12C. Au was separated radiochemically from the mixture of Bi and the reaction products. The γ-radioactivities of Au isotopes were measured using a HPGe detector. The production cross sections of Au isotopes were determined based on the activities of Au isotopes at the end of irradiation and the other relational data. It is found that the production cross sections for neutron-deficient Au isotopes deviate from an exponential dependence on Qgg values. The fact demonstrates that neutron-deficient Au isotopes seem to arise from the second process in the reaction. (authors)
